Snip

Agee said according to the medical examiner, no trauma was found on Houston’s body that would have led to her death. Investigators said they have reason to believe Houston was in the company of the suspect on the night of Friday, Dec. 20, 2019.

“We have evidence that the victim died the next day at a house on McClain Street, in Brighton,” said Agee. “We have evidence that after the victim died, her body was disposed of by Frederick Hampton, in a criminal matter.”

Investigators said there is no evidence Houston was taken against her will or by force.

Agee said it took a lot of agencies to work through the investigation.

Snip

Chief Deputy Agee said the property where Houston’s body was found is owned by the suspect’s family.
